Analysis

In 2024, other taxes in Portugal stood at 2.4%.

That represents a change of down 0.3% on the previous year and up 6.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, other taxes in Portugal peaked at 9.5% in 1985 and was at its lowest, 2.2%, in 2015.

Portugal ranks 40th of 148 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Other taxes include employer payroll or labor taxes, taxes on property, and taxes not allocable to other categories, such as penalties for late payment or nonpayment of taxes.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of revenue which includes all transactions that add to the amount of economic value of a unit or sector.
